Jason Pierre-Paul Agrees To Deal With Giants

Oct 28, 2015 7:43 PM

Jason Pierre-Paul and the New York Giants have reached agreement on a deal for the remainder of the season.

Pierre-Paul will return in either Week 10 or Week 12 as he works his way back from a fireworks accident where he severely damaged his hand.

Pierre-Paul's deal is heavy on incentives tied to how much of the remainder of this season he's able to play. 

The Giants designated Pierre-Paul their franchise player in March, which meant he would have had to play on a one-year, $14.813 million deal or not play at all. New York wasn't interested in bringing him back on the franchise price.

Pierre-Paul will be able to rehab, work out and practice at the Giants' team facility starting Wednesday.

Bears Release Jeremiah Ratliff, Sign Ziggy Hood

Oct 23, 2015 10:47 AM

The Chicago Bears released veteran defensive lineman Jeremiah Ratliff and signed defensive lineman Ziggy Hood, the team announced Thursday.

"We felt moving forward without Jeremiah was in the best interest of our team," Bears general manager Ryan Pace said in a prepared statement. "We appreciate his contributions and wish him well."

Ratliff, dressed in Bears warm-up clothes, and Pace were observed having an animated conversation in front of Halas Hall around 11:30 a.m. CT while the rest of the team was on the practice field. The exact nature of Ratliff and Pace's conversation is unknown, though sources told the Chicago Tribune that team officials judged that Ratliff arrived not in a condition to work. Two team security guards stood only a couple of feet away during the conversation.

 

A squad car from an area police department was seen patrolling the Halas Hall grounds at approximately 3 p.m.

The NFL suspended Ratliff for the first three games of the regular season for violating the league's substance abuse policy.

Saints Shuffle Kickers By Releasing Zach Hocker, Signing Kai Forbath

Oct 19, 2015 12:06 PM

The New Orleans Saints have released kicker Zach Hocker and will sign Kai Forbath.

Hocker missed a potential game-winning 30-yard field goal against the Cowboys and then missed a 51-yard and 48-yard attempt last week.

Hocker won the job over Dustin Hopkins in training camp, likely on the merits of his work in preseason games.
